HCM City prepares for Tet Nguyen Tieu

Tet Nguyen Tieu (the 15th day of the first lunar month), the most sacred holiday in the early part of the year for Chinese-Vietnamese in HCM City, will take place in the city from February 6-9.

The major activities will be held on the evening of February 9 at the District 5 Cultural Centre, with Chinese folk art performances such as kylin-dragon dancing, lantern festival, singing besides folk games and calligraphy.

A large-scale parade will go down Tran Hung Dao, Lao Tu, Luong Nhu Hoc streets. Participants in the procession will be Chinese folk artists, kylin-dragon dance troupes, flower cars, etc. They will go in groups, according to the customs and habits of various regions.

From February 6-8, many art shows and games will be held, organised by the Thong Nhat Art Troupe, HCM City.

Chinese in HCM City will organise their own activities to celebrate Tet Nguyen Tieu on the 15th day of the first lunar New Year, including a ceremony at Nghia An Club and a lantern festival at the Nhi Phu club.
